The Generosity Dashboard | Measuring What Matters Most
Churches often measure what’s easy: attendance, budgets, or pledges. But numbers alone rarely tell the full story of generosity. A generosity dashboard tracks not just dollars but the health of your church’s giving culture. By monitoring trends, celebrating progress, and setting new goals, churches can stay focused on what matters most — cultivating a community where generosity thrives.
20 Practices to Include on a Generosity Dashboard
- Total contributions (weekly, monthly, annually).
- Percentage of budget covered by giving.
- Average gift per household.
- Number of pledging households.
- Percentage of households pledging.
- New givers this year.
- Lapsed givers compared to last year.
- Percentage of online givers.
- Growth in recurring giving.
- Number of givers above a certain threshold (e.g., $3,000 annually).
- Percentage of households increasing their pledge.
- Stories/testimonies collected this quarter.
- Volunteer hours contributed (as a measure of generosity).
- Number of thank-you communications sent.
- Special gifts to missions or outreach.
- Year-over-year giving trends.
- Percentage of budget directed outward (missions, outreach).
- Major milestone celebrations (e.g., 100 online givers).
- Ratio of pledgers to attendees.
- Alignment of giving with church vision/strategic goals.
5 Questions for Stewardship Teams
- Which dashboard indicators best reflect the generosity culture we want to grow?
- How can we share dashboard insights with the congregation in a motivating way?
- Who is responsible for maintaining and updating the dashboard?
- How do we balance financial numbers with spiritual/relational indicators?
- What goals should we set for the next 12 months based on our dashboard trends?
Closing Thought
Dashboards don’t just track data — they tell stories. By monitoring key indicators, churches can celebrate progress, spot opportunities, and inspire members to take part in God’s generous work.
